Recommendations before flying from Heathrow Airport

  1. Getting to the airport in time

    If your flight is international, it is recommended to arrive at least 3 hours before the flight departing time, or 2 hours if you have a domestic flight. Depending on the schedule and the situation of the moment (traffic jams, accidents, peak hours) take the precaution of leaving with enough time in advance.

  2. Nearby accommodation

    In case you have a very early morning flight and do not live in London area, you can choose to stay in a hotel near the airport or even within the airport.

  3. Travel documents

    Do not forget to bring your valid passport or ID, visa (if necessary), booking code or boarding pass (if you already have done the Web Check In), travel insurance and your mobile.

  4. Passengers with special needs

    If you are a passenger with reduced mobility or a passenger with special needs (elderly, pregnant women, minors alone) coordinate with the airline at least 48 hours before the flight.

  5. Baggage restrictions

    Be sure to check the baggage restrictions, weight limits, prohibited items, with your airline through its official website, social networks or contact phones.
